Lada 2108:

The VAZ-2108, known as the Lada Samara in much of Western Europe , is a series of small family cars produced by Soviet/Russian vehicle manufacturer AvtoVAZ under the Lada brand between 1984 and 2013.
The model name Samara originally was used only for exported models, in the Soviet Union the same model was called Sputnik until 1991, when the sedan version of the Samara entered in production, using the export name....(Read more on Wikipedia)

1 Overview:

Lada 2108 (1). With 79 Nm of torque, it offers ample pulling power. It has moderate fuel consumption (~8.2 l/100km). Weighing only 900 kg, it’s quite light. Front‑wheel drive delivers efficiency and easy handling. Acceleration is relatively slow (0–100 km/h in 18 s). The top speed reaches 140 km/h. A compact car with a rear door that swings upward to provide access to the cargo area. Seating for 5 makes it ideal for daily use.

Expert Note:
The Lada 2108 generation 1 was produced before Euro NCAP testing began in 1997 and was not officially tested. Safety features are rudimentary by modern standards, offering only basic protection.

Performance Verdict

This 1.1-liter engine delivers very modest performance, with a 0-100 km/h acceleration of 18 seconds and a top speed of 140 km/h. It is adequate only for city driving and light rural use.

Fuel Economy

Urban fuel consumption of 8.2 l/100 km is relatively high for a small 1.1-liter engine, reflecting older carburettor technology and less efficient design compared to contemporary rivals.
